The Myth of Timati Gucci: A Brand, Not a Band
The term "Timati Gucci" doesn't represent a formal musical collaboration in the traditional sense. There's no jointly released album, no official tour, and no defined creative partnership between Timati and Egor Kreed explicitly using this name. Instead, "Timati Gucci" functions more as a shorthand, a meme, or a fan-generated label born from the association of both artists with high-end fashion, particularly Gucci, and their overlapping careers. Both rappers have cultivated a public image heavily influenced by luxury brands, often incorporating Gucci into their music videos, clothing, and overall aesthetic. This consistent branding, however, doesn't translate into a concrete musical collaboration.
